1. Winter Wonderland White & Silver Theme

Imagine walking into a room filled with white balloons, silver ornaments, soft fairy lights, and touches of snow-like tulle. Use baby’s name or “Baby It’s Cold Outside” in acrylic signage. Add a hot cocoa bar to complete the cozy mood.


2. Neutral Scandinavian Christmas Baby Shower

Think wood textures, warm beige tones, felt ornaments, simple greenery, and minimalist decor. Add a dessert table using rustic wood slabs and tiny gingerbread cookies as favors.


3. Red + Emerald Holiday Baby Shower

If you’re not afraid of color, go bold with red velvet bows, green table runners, wrapped gifts stacked as decor, and vintage gold accent pieces. It feels like a chic Christmas party — but with a baby twist.


4. Snowflake Balloon Backdrop for Photos

Use white, pearl, and iridescent balloons in layered arches. Add hanging snowflakes in different sizes for movement and dimension. This becomes your Instagram magnet.


5. Gingerbread Baby Shower

Gingerbread cookies, mini houses as centerpieces, hot cocoa with cinnamon sticks, brown + white palette… it’s adorable and delicious. Consider writing guests’ names on miniature gingerbread cookies.

6. Cozy Pajama Baby Shower (Yes — PJs!)

Guests arrive in pajamas, slippers optional. Serve breakfast foods (waffles, pancakes, fruits), play soft jazz or Christmas music, and take relaxed photos on a sofa setup.


7. “Baby, It’s Cold Outside” Theme

A winter classic! Use snowflake cookies, “cozy socks for the baby” station, lots of candlelight, and faux fur textures. Blue or neutral tones look great with this theme.


8. Christmas Tree Gift Display

Instead of placing gifts on a table, have guests put them under a decorated tree. It becomes both practical storage and beautiful decor.


9. Winter Floral Centerpieces

Use white roses, eucalyptus, pinecones, and winter berries. Add floating candles for elegance. These centerpieces instantly elevate your space.


10. Ornament Guest Book

Guests write messages on Christmas ornaments — sentimental, decorative, and reusable every year. The baby will grow up seeing those ornaments on the tree.


BONUS: EASY FAVOR IDEAS

  • Hot cocoa kits
  • Personalized ornaments
  • Mini cinnamon-scented candles
  • “Baby it’s Cold Outside” mugs
